Saudi Arabia - Re-Export of Parts of Power Transmission Equipment
Since 2014, Saudi Arabia Re-Export of Parts of Power Transmission Equipment jumped by 37.3%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 5 comparing other countries in Re-Export of Parts of Power Transmission Equipment at $1,619,284.68. Saudi Arabia is overtaken by Italy, which was ranked number 4 with $5,848,994.33 and is followed by Pakistan at $425,227.47. United States topped the ranking with $201,894,239.18 in 2019, that is an increase of 1.7% compared to 2018. Pakistan witnessed the best average annual growth at +154.9% per year, while Togo recorded the worst performance at -61.9% per year.
